November Weather in Titab, Indonesia

Last updated: August 21, 2025

November in Titab, Indonesia offers a warm tropical experience, with maximum temperatures reaching up to 33°C (92°F) and averaging 25°C (77°F). Visitors can expect a comfortable minimum temperature of around 21°C (69°F), making it an inviting destination. However, prepare for significant rainfall, with an impressive 443 mm (17.5 in) of precipitation spread over 23 days throughout the month, resulting in a humidity level of 76%. November Precipitation in Titab

In November, Titab, Indonesia experiences significant rainfall, accumulating 443 mm (17.5 in) over 23 days of precipitation. This month's rainfall marks a slight decrease compared to the heavier downpours of earlier months, such as March's peak of 488 mm but remains substantial, falling just short of the year's wettest month, December, which sees 494 mm. The trend of increasing rainfall from July's low of 47 mm illustrates the region's distinct wet season, where precipitation typically intensifies as the year progresses towards December. Daylight Hours in Titab in November

In Titab, Indonesia, daylight duration follows a fascinating rhythm throughout the year. From January to March, the days bask in a generous 12 hours of sunlight, providing ample time for outdoor activities. As the calendar turns to April, daylight begins to gradually decline to 11 hours, a trend that continues through August. However, this dip is short-lived; by September, the sun returns to grace the skies for 12 hours again, and this length of daylight persists through November, before settling once more at 12 hours in December.
